Specs at a Glance:

FeatureA54S23
Display Size6.4 inches6.1 inches
Display TechnologySuper AMOLEDDynamic AMOLED 2X
Refresh Rate120Hz120Hz
ProcessorExynos 1380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 (for Galaxy)
Main Camera50MP50MP
Ultra-Wide Camera12MP12MP
Front Camera32MP12MP
Video Recording4K@30fps8K@24fps
RAM6GB/8GB8GB
Storage128GB/256GB128GB/256GB/512GB/1TB
Battery5000 mAh3900 mAh
Water ResistanceIP67IP68

Feature-by-Feature Breakdown

Display

  • Samsung A54: Features a 6.4-inch Super AMOLED display with a 120Hz refresh rate, offering vibrant colors and smooth scrolling. The display is bright and suitable for outdoor use, but may not be as color accurate as higher-end models.
  • S23: Boasts a 6.1-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X display with a 120Hz refresh rate, known for exceptional brightness, color accuracy, and HDR support. It offers a more premium viewing experience with better contrast and viewing angles.
  • Winner: S23

Processor

  • Samsung A54: Powered by an Exynos 1380 processor, providing capable performance for everyday tasks and gaming. While efficient, it may struggle with demanding games or multitasking compared to flagship processors.
  • S23: Equipped with a Snapdragon 8 Gen 2 for Galaxy (or Exynos 2300, depending on region), delivering top-tier performance, optimized for gaming and intensive applications. Offers significantly faster processing speeds and improved power efficiency.
  • Winner: S23

Camera

  • Samsung A54: Features a versatile triple-camera system with a 50MP main sensor, offering good image quality in various lighting conditions. While capable, its image processing may not be as refined as the S23, and low-light performance is less impressive.
  • S23: Includes a high-end triple-camera system with a 50MP main sensor, capturing stunning photos and videos with excellent detail and dynamic range. It benefits from advanced image processing algorithms, resulting in superior low-light performance and overall image quality.
  • Winner: S23

Battery Life

  • Samsung A54: Packs a 5,000mAh battery, providing all-day battery life for most users. Offers good battery efficiency, but charging speeds are slower compared to the S23.
  • S23: Houses a smaller 3,900mAh battery, but offers excellent battery optimization thanks to its efficient processor. Battery life is still good for a full day, but may require charging more often than the A54 under heavy usage.
  • Winner: A54

Build Quality & Design

  • Samsung A54: Features a glass back and a plastic frame, offering a premium look and feel. IP67 water and dust resistance add durability, but the build quality is not as premium as the S23.
  • S23: Boasts a premium design with a glass back and an Armor Aluminum frame, providing a more luxurious feel and enhanced durability. IP68 water and dust resistance add extra protection.
  • Winner: S23

Software & Updates

  • Samsung A54: Runs on One UI, offering a user-friendly interface with a wide range of features. Samsung provides software updates for a good duration, but may not be as frequent as the S23.
  • S23: Also runs on One UI, with the same user-friendly interface and features. Receives software updates more frequently, and benefits from a longer software support lifecycle.
  • Winner: S23

Price

  • Samsung A54: Generally positioned as a mid-range device, offering excellent value for its features. Offers a more budget-friendly option compared to the S23.
  • S23: Positioned as a flagship device, carrying a premium price tag. The higher price reflects its superior performance, build quality, and features.
  • Winner: A54

Charging Speed

  • Samsung A54: Supports 25W wired charging, which is relatively fast, but not the fastest available. Can charge from 0 to 100% in around 1 hour and 15 minutes.
  • S23: Supports 25W wired charging. Charging times are similar to the A54.
  • Winner: Tie
